Company Overview
Founded in 1989, PanAgora (Greek for across marketplace) Asset Management is a premier provider of investment solutions spanning most major asset classes and risk ranges. We seek to provide investment solutions using sophisticated quantitative techniques that incorporate fundamental insights and vast amounts of market information. While PanAgora's investment strategies are highly systematic in nature, the processes deployed within these strategies are built and overseen by talented professionals with significant and diverse investment experience. Innovative research plays a central role in our investment philosophy and process, and is an essential component of our firm's ability to deliver attractive investment solutions. Investment teams are organized into an Equity Strategies group and a Multi Asset Strategies group. Most investment team members are engaged in original research using fundamental intuition, market intelligence, modern finance and scientific methods.
We are committed to providing clients with reliable investment processes, consistent performance, transparency, and access to our investment resources. Our client base is comprised of institutional investors across the globe, including public & private retirement funds, sovereign wealth funds, endowments & foundations, and sub-advisory mandates.
The Head of Platform Services leads all aspects of our infrastructure at a strategic level, overseeing critical
systems across hybrid cloud and on-premises environments. This senior position requires a versatile
technology leader who can balance operational excellence with innovation while managing a specialized team.
The ideal candidate will design secure, resilient, and scalable infrastructure solutions that support our
investment management operations, optimize costs, and drive business value. They will serve as the technical
authority on infrastructure decisions, collaborate with stakeholders across the organization, and ensure our
technology foundation meets rigorous financial industry standards for performance, security, and compliance.
PRIMARY D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Lead and develop a team of 5 infrastructure specialists and 2 desktop support while collaborating
across IT and business units to deliver exceptional service
Design and implement robust security frameworks as the de-facto CISO across LAN and Cloud
infrastructure that balance protection with usability, including advanced network firewalls, IDS/IPS,
endpoint protection, and comprehensive data security controls
Optimize our VMWare environment while researching and executing migration to more cost-effective
virtualization alternatives; establish automated DevOps pipelines for efficient Windows and Linux
image creation and maintenance
Strategically manage our storage infrastructure (NetApp, Pure Storage) with a focus on performance
optimization, capacity planning, effective archiving policies, and TCO reduction
Orchestrate server patching, upgrade strategies, and lifecycle management across on-premises
datacenters and Azure cloud environments
Lead root cause analysis for complex infrastructure incidents and implement preventative measures
Build and maintain strategic vendor relationships, negotiate contracts, and ensure SLA compliance
